Description

In this practically focussed session, Prof. Berry walks through possible use cases
for Google’s suite of generative AI tools to support teaching, learning and inclusion.
He explores some of the ways in which generative AI can be used to support lesson
planning, creation of learning resources and for assessment.
He looks too at ways in which AI can also be used ‘live’ in lessons, including to
make lessons and resources more accessible for pupils who would otherwise
struggle to access the curriculum.
He considers some of the ways in which pupils might use generative AI in
independent work, and considers some of the issues that this raises.
